• 6:30 a.m.: The Battle of Donbass looms

While Moscow has made the total conquest of the Donbass its priority objective, kyiv has announced that it expects, in the short term, a major offensive in this region, bordering Russia, part of which has been controlled since 2014 by separatists. prorussians.

"According to our information, the enemy has almost completed its preparation for an assault on the east. The attack will take place very soon," warned Ukrainian Defense Ministry spokesman Oleksandre Motouzianik.

In Washington, a senior Pentagon official confirmed that Russian forces are strengthening around the Donbass, and in particular near the strategic city of Izium.

Analysts believe that Vladimir Putin, mired in the face of fierce Ukrainian resistance, wants to secure a victory in this region before the May 9 military parade in Red Square marking the Soviet victory over the Nazis.

  • 2:04 am: UK verifies claims of chemical attack in Mariupol

"There are reports that Russian forces may have used chemical agents in an attack on the population of Mariupol. We are urgently working with our partners to verify the intelligence," British Foreign Minister Liz Truss said on his Twitter account.

Any use of such weapons "would constitute a brutal escalation in this conflict and we will hold (Russian President Vladimir) Putin and his regime to account", she added.
